David Bowie
Fame [picture disc]
Continuing the Bowie 40th anniversary celebrations with the 1975 single Fame on 7" picture disc! FAME was taken from the album YOUNG AMERICANS, it was co-written with John Lennon and guitarist Carlos Alomar and was Bowie’s first #1 in the USA. The b-side of the single at the time was the YOUNG AMERICANS album track RIGHT. For this 40th anniversary RIGHT is now the AA-side and appears as an alternate mix previously released by Ryko/EMI in 1991. However, due to a mastering error it was released at the wrong speed. For this release that issue has been rectified. The colour image used on the A-side of the picture disc is by Andrew Kent taken whilst David was performing Golden Years on the Soul Train TV show in November 1975. He also performed Fame on the show on account of its recent success on the Billboard Hot 100. The AA side image is an outtake from a session with renowned 1940’s/50’s Hollywood photographer Tom Kelley.

David Bowie
Breaking Glass [40th Anniversary]
The 40th Anniversary of the Breaking Glass EP from the legendary David Bowie, now presented on picture disc vinyl with three previously unreleased live versions of the original EP tracks. The E.P. now features ‘BREAKING GLASS’, ‘ART DECADE’, ‘HANG ON TO YOURSELF’ and ‘ZIGGY STARDUST’ live from Earls Court in London during the Isolar II tour of 1978. These four tracks are alternative performances to the ones that recently appeared on the critically acclaimed live album WELCOME TO THE BLACKOUT (LIVE LONDON ’78), and none were featured on the original 1978 E.P.. Initially released in the UK in January 1977 on the groundbreaking LOW album, ‘BREAKING GLASS’ was co- written by Bowie, bassist George Murray and drummer Dennis Davis. A longer, reworked version of the song was a staple of the Isolar II Tour, and a live version from that tour was used as the lead track on the original live 7" E.P. to promote Bowie's second live album, STAGE in 1978.

David Bowie
Zeroes [7" picture disc]
This special limited edition DAVID BOWIE 7" picture disc, is a double A-side of the radio edits of 2018 versions of ZEROES and BEAT OF YOUR DRUM. Both tracks are from NEVER LET ME DOWN (2018), a new version of the 1987 album featured in the boxset LOVING THE ALIEN (1983-1988).
